Immerse yourself in the masterful compositions of Johannes Brahms with the release of "Brahms: The Symphonies" on Linn Records. This album, released on March 23, 2018, is a comprehensive collection of Brahms' four symphonies, each a testament to his genius and enduring influence in the world of classical music.
Spanning over two hours and thirty-two minutes, this album offers an in-depth exploration of Brahms' symphonic works, from the powerful and dramatic Symphony No. 1 in C Minor, Op. 68, to the lyrical and pastoral Symphony No. 3 in F Major, Op. 90. Each symphony is a journey in itself, showcasing Brahms' ability to blend emotional depth with structural precision.
The album begins with the Symphony No. 1, a work that established Brahms as a major symphonic composer. The second symphony, in D Major, Op. 73, is known for its warmth and optimism, while the third symphony, in F Major, Op. 90, is often praised for its pastoral charm. The final symphony, No. 4 in E Minor, Op. 98, is a profound and introspective work that showcases Brahms' ability to convey deep emotion through music.
